Oracle 11g DataGuard物理STANDBY配置详解:高可用性方案实施指南
需积分: 9 112 浏览量
更新于2024-07-24
收藏 96KB DOCX 举报
Oracle11g DataGuard是一种Oracle数据库的高可用性和容灾解决方案,适用于在两台Red Hat 5.4服务器上构建容灾环境。DataGuard通过在主节点和备用节点之间传输和应用 redo logs(重做日志)确保数据的一致性。本文档详细介绍了在VMware虚拟机环境中设置物理STANDBY数据库的过程。
物理STANDBY(physicalstandby)数据库是Oracle DataGuard的类型之一,它提供了一个与主数据库完全一致的物理拷贝,包括数据库结构、索引等,可以实现快速的数据同步和灾难恢复。这种模式的优势在于可以直接应用redo操作,提供最大程度的数据一致性。
实施DataGuard时,可以选择的保护模式有三种:Maximum protection(最高保护)、Maximum availability(最高可用性)和Maximum performance(最高性能)。根据项目的特定应用和需求,本项目选择的是Maximum availability模式,这平衡了数据保护和系统的可用性,确保在可能的故障情况下,可以快速恢复服务。
实施DataGuard之前,有多个前提条件和注意事项需要满足:
1. 灾备环境的所有节点需运行相同的操作系统,并且确保补丁版本一致,以保证兼容性和稳定性。
2. 所有节点需安装相同版本的Oracle数据库,如Oracle 11.2.0.1,以确保软件兼容。
3. 主库必须处于归档模式(ARCHIVELOG),以便记录历史更改,便于恢复。
4. 硬件和操作系统架构需在灾备环境中保持一致,尽管主节点和备用节点的硬件配置可以有所不同,如CPU、内存和存储。
5. 数据库用户,特别是与灾备相关的用户,需要具备SYSDBA权限,以便执行关键操作。
6. 在开始DataGuard配置前,先在主机Red Hat上安装和配置Oracle数据库。
文档还提到了Oracle的安装步骤,这是DataGuard实施的基础,包括安装数据库软件、设置环境变量、配置网络连接以及创建归档日志存储区域等。整个过程涉及数据库的初始化参数调整、数据库备份策略的制定以及Data Guard的启用和管理,这些都是确保容灾计划顺利进行的重要步骤。在整个过程中,文档强调了细致的规划和执行,以确保在面对潜在故障时能迅速、有效地执行灾备切换,保障业务连续性。
2015-10-09 上传
2022-11-10 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-06-08 上传
XIAO_YANG0505
- 粉丝: 0
- 资源: 2
最新资源
- C++ Qt影院票务系统源码发布,代码稳定,高分毕业设计首选
- 纯CSS3实现逼真火焰手提灯动画效果
- Java编程基础课后练习答案解析
- typescript-atomizer: Atom 插件实现 TypeScript 语言与工具支持
- 51单片机项目源码分享:课程设计与毕设实践
- Qt画图程序实战:多文档与单文档示例解析
- 全屏H5圆圈缩放矩阵动画背景特效实现
- C#实现的手机触摸板服务端应用
- 数据结构与算法学习资源压缩包介绍
- stream-notifier: 简化Node.js流错误与成功通知方案
- 网页表格选择导出Excel的jQuery实例教程
- Prj19购物车系统项目压缩包解析
- 数据结构与算法学习实践指南
- Qt5实现A*寻路算法:结合C++和GUI
- terser-brunch:现代JavaScript文件压缩工具
- 掌握Power BI导出明细数据的操作指南